Senior Software Engineer, Android (Hybrid San Diego, CA or Acton, MA)



Job description

Insulet is seeking a self-motivated Senior Software Engineer to join our team.

The individual is responsible for contributions to our Android Mobile Applications projects for the company and will be responsible for designing, building, and delivering medical grade mobile applications and SDKs primarily using Java and Kotlin.

This role involves taking ownership and delivering features on time with quality and the support from cross functional teams.

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and maintain high-quality Android applications using Java, Kotlin, and KMM.
  • Collaborate closely with the multiple technology and cross-functional groups within and outside the organization to define, design, and deploy new capabilities and software releases.
  • Able to translate customer and market needs to efficient and secure mobile solutions.
  • Design and build out the next generation mobile application cloud-based platform that can support future patient / device centric products and applications.
  • Scope work, break down into modules, and estimate efforts working closely with Program management.
  • Effectively present and demonstrate various concepts and solutions to customers, partners, and leadership.
  • Write clean, maintainable, and efficient code.

  • Troubleshoot and debug applications to optimize performance.

  • Participate in code reviews and contribute to team knowledge sharing.

  • Stay updated with the latest industry trends and technologies to ensure our mobile application solutions remain current and competitive.

  • Perform other duties as required.
  • Education and Experience:

    Minimum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ering or equivalent education plus experience.
  • 4+ years Native Android development; Proven experience in Android development using Java and/or Kotlin.
  • Demonstrated proficiency in developing solutions and platforms that leverage wireless communications and Mobile Application technologies.
  • Strong understanding of Android UI design principles, patterns, and best practices.

  • Demonstrated work experience with Web services, Cloud and API technologies.
  • Ability to quickly grasp & learn new technologies and develop POC/prototypes.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ail; drive and own technical design and development of cross-functional, multi-platform applications.
  • Preferred Skills and Competencies:

  • Knowledge of the open-source Android ecosystem and the libraries available for common tasks.

  • Ability to understand business requirements and translate them into technical requirements.

  • Excellent communications skills and extensive experience working with technical teams and management.
  • Experience with Agile software development preferred.
  • Demonstrated experience in successfully launching products in FCC & FDA regulated industries preferred
  • Mobile apps or Cloud apps software development tools
  • Prior experience in RxJava, Realm, Room, Coroutines is big plus.

    The US base salary range for this full-time position is $137,250.00 - $205,875.00.

    Our salary ranges are determined by role, level, and location.

    The range displayed on each job posting reflects the minimum and maximum target for new hire salaries for the position in the primary work location in the US.

    Within the range, individual pay is determined by work location and additional factors, including job-related skills, experience, and relevant education or training.

    Your Talent Acquisition Specialist can share more about the specific salary range for your preferred location during the hiring process.

    Please note that the compensation details listed in US role postings reflect the base salary only, and do not include bonus, equity, or benefits.

    Insulet Corporation (NASDAQ: PODD), headquartered in Massachusetts, is an innovative medical device company dedicated to simplifying life for people with diabetes and other conditions through its Omnipod product platform.

    The Omnipod Insulin Management System provides a unique alternative to traditional insulin delivery methods.

    With its simple, wearable design, the tubeless disposable Pod provides up to three days of non-stop insulin delivery, without the need to see or handle a needle.

    Insulet’s flagship innovation, the Omnipod 5 Automated Insulin Delivery System, integrates with a continuous glucose monitor to manage blood sugar with no multiple daily injections, zero fingersticks, and can be controlled by a compatible personal smartphone in the U.S. or by the Omnipod 5 Controller.

    Insulet also leverages the unique design of its Pod by tailoring its Omnipod technology platform for the delivery of non-insulin subcutaneous drugs across other therapeutic areas.
